Product Description

by Oyindamola Dosunmu (Author)

WOMEN'S FICTION - FEMINIST FICTION AWARD WINNER (INTERNATIONAL IMPACT BOOK AWARDS) - BEST FICTION NOMINEE (ASTRA BOOK AWARDS) - FINALIST (BLACK LAWRENCE PRESS IMMIGRANT WRITING SERIES)

"Raw and honest." - Booklist Online

"Dares to ask difficult questions about memory, motherhood, and what it means to survive yourself." - San Francisco Book Review

A powerful, emotionally resonant novel set between Lagos and Eastern Nigeria, exploring love, family, and the radical desire to remain child-free in a patriarchal world - Perfect for readers of Tayari Jones, Brit Bennett, and Ayọ̀báyí Adébáyọ̀.

When Karen's mother dies suddenly, the independent life she has built in Lagos begins to unravel. Returning home forces her to confront the family she fled-and the secrets she has kept even from herself.

Written in haunting, lyrical prose, Your Tomorrow Was Today follows Karen as she navigates grief, autonomy, and the cultural expectations that threaten to swallow her whole.

As old resentments resurface, Karen faces a crisis she can no longer outrun: she is pregnant, carrying a life she never imagined, entangled in an affair with a younger colleague, and her estranged sister Omo is gravely ill. Every choice she makes pulls her between duty and the fierce longing to define her own life.

In the midst of this turmoil, Karen finds unexpected refuge in The Women's Group-a circle of bold, unflinching women who challenge her to reconsider what love, forgiveness, and freedom truly demand.

Your Tomorrow Was Today is a poignant feminist reckoning that unfolds through identity, memory, and the choices that shape us.
